Adeeb Shihadeh
c4ce441026
Remove non-SCC Hyundai Kona port ( #1997 )
...
old-commit-hash: 5e82578a1b
5 years ago
Cruise Brantley
7996e51de3
Add Kia Stinger transmission FW version ( #1975 )
...
* new Stinger transmission fingerprint
* Formatting
old-commit-hash: 85fc85b3c8
5 years ago
xps-genesis
5cecf53e5f
Add Hyundai Veloster 2019 ( #1955 )
...
* Add Hyundai Veloster 2019
* Add Hyundai Veloster interface.py
* add route for Hyundia Veloster
* steer ratio fix
* Update interface.py
* new longer route
* space
* ignored fingerprint
Co-authored-by: Adeeb Shihadeh <adeebshihadeh@gmail.com>
old-commit-hash: 6e1bcdcb34
5 years ago
Adeeb Shihadeh
904217b646
Update Hyundai DBC ( #1968 )
...
* update for new DBC update
* update to new DBC
* Ioniq uses SCC12. Ioniq EV lim uses FCA11
* update elect gear to EV_PC5 signal
* remove 'alt' from label
* revert
* update name to ev_pc5_gears
* update name to use_ev_pc5_gears
* Update values.py
* Update carstate.py
* bump opendbc
Co-authored-by: xps-genesis <65239463+xps-genesis@users.noreply.github.com>
old-commit-hash: 059a27d126
5 years ago
Adeeb Shihadeh
1644e81dfb
Add frequency check to hyundai camera can parser ( #1965 )
...
old-commit-hash: e10376f1ae
5 years ago
xps-genesis
c50e01474e
new palisade fingerprint ( #1945 )
...
* new palisade fingerprint
* update 1
* FP2 added
* spacing adjust
* missed a syntax
old-commit-hash: 9853b5b1df
5 years ago
Adeeb Shihadeh
9ca2bbfc40
kia stinger: use hyundaiLegacy safety mode and add test route
...
old-commit-hash: 360cd7d8a8
5 years ago
Adeeb Shihadeh
39d98d3d2d
Car cleanup ( #1924 )
...
* cleanup car code
* more pruning
* little more
* less pylint disables
* radar stuff
* fix
* udpate refs
* fix honda bosch
* fix test
old-commit-hash: 892e1162c0
5 years ago
Adeeb Shihadeh
dbdcaef1a1
Test Car Models 2.0 ( #1903 )
...
* start with radar interface
* car interface
* panda safety rx check
* check panda safety inits
* check NO_RADAR_SLEEP in all radar interfaces
* sonata 2019 and kia optima should use hyundai legacy safety
* check radar errors
* check radar can errors
* real fingerprint
* run in CI
* it shoud pass now
* ignore old openpilot msgs
* ensure safety mode is set
* sort can msgs
* filter out openpilot msgs
old-commit-hash: 99106fd9c4
5 years ago
xps-genesis
bf5dfac4a4
Use hyundai legacy safety for Kia Sorento ( #1912 )
...
confirmed kia sorento to use legacy safety checks
old-commit-hash: 3a1b08eb9d
5 years ago
Adeeb Shihadeh
c892049210
Revert "Update values.py ( #1824 )"
...
This reverts commit 1ba4b03ab3750db7aeb8655f14f86458a448f249.
old-commit-hash: 2d4f0c49fa
5 years ago
s70160
8661f5f656
Update values.py ( #1824 )
...
CAR.IONIQ_EV_LTD: [{
68: 8, 127: 8, 304: 8, 320: 8, 339: 8, 352: 8, 356: 4, 544: 8, 576:8, 593: 8, 688: 5, 832: 8, 881: 8, 882: 8, 897: 8, 902: 8, 903: 8, 916: 8, 1040: 8, 1056: 8, 1057: 8, 1078: 4, 1136: 6, 1173: 8, 1225: 8, 1265: 4, 1280: 1, 1287: 4, 1290: 8, 1291: 8, 1292: 8, 1294: 8, 1322: 8, 1342: 6, 1345: 8, 1348: 8, 1355: 8, 1363: 8, 1369: 8, 1407: 8, 1427: 6, 1429: 8, 1430: 8, 1448: 8, 1456: 4, 1470: 8, 1476: 8, 1535: 8
}],
old-commit-hash: 2052bd69f1
5 years ago
s70160
c2836f6112
Add hyundai ioniq 2018 fingerprint ( #1863 )
...
old-commit-hash: 1286b45bfe
5 years ago
Adeeb Shihadeh
a9a1a3a2ba
Simplify hyundai resume logic ( #1852 )
...
* simplify hyundai resume logic
* more reliable
* SCC doesn't resume under 3.7m
old-commit-hash: b81f404457
5 years ago
Adeeb Shihadeh
100f6914b3
promote sonata
...
old-commit-hash: d0b7760731
5 years ago
Adeeb Shihadeh
4e25a5862c
all genesis have BSM standard
...
old-commit-hash: d2784f0ff0
5 years ago
Scott Adair
71a537f29d
Add BSM Support for the Palisade ( #1851 )
...
Us Palisade drivers love BSM as much as the Sonata drivers, maybe more because our blind spots are bigger...
Anyway, BSM is standard across all trims so it's safe to enable support
old-commit-hash: c6caf061c7
5 years ago
Adeeb Shihadeh
00b5cba95a
only check BSM on sonata for now, not equipped on all HKG
...
old-commit-hash: 8bf198ba7d
5 years ago
Adeeb Shihadeh
88d80cee39
Hyundai: use SCC12 for stock ADAS signals on cars that don't have FCA11 ( #1849 )
...
* some hyundai use SCC12 for AEB/FCW
* add other cars from fingerprints
* comment
old-commit-hash: 7cfdeb1a32
5 years ago
TK211X
73c800a16c
Update 2020 Sonata Print ( #1806 )
...
The Korean version has extra features.
old-commit-hash: d417481e2b
5 years ago
Adeeb Shihadeh
3cadb46f31
Fix CAN Error on Kona EV ( #1800 )
...
old-commit-hash: 83af35bf95
5 years ago
Adeeb Shihadeh
0722b40c04
Hyundai Ioniq SE 2020 ( #1786 )
...
* Update values.py
* Update carcontroller.py
* Update values.py
* Update interface.py
* Update carcontroller.py
* add test route
* readme
Co-authored-by: baldwalker <insigniadesign@yahoo.co.uk>
old-commit-hash: 57deb3a893
5 years ago
xps-genesis
7aff353362
Add Hyundai BSM signals ( #1782 )
...
* Add Hyundai BSM signals
to take advantage of BSM to block lane change when BSM active.
* bug, added LCA11 to canparser
previous check failed, fixed by adding LCA11 to canparser
* update refs
Co-authored-by: Adeeb Shihadeh <8762862+adeebshihadeh@users.noreply.github.com>
old-commit-hash: 57f29968a2
5 years ago
Adeeb Shihadeh
3f838318aa
Hyundai stock adas signals ( #1775 )
...
* add stockAeb and stockFcw to carstate
* bump opendbc
* freq check
* bump opendbc
old-commit-hash: 28b2495597
5 years ago
Scott Adair
82e6650743
ESP Firmware for Hyundai Palisade ( #1728 )
...
old-commit-hash: dbc609b240
5 years ago
Adeeb Shihadeh
e4f549c998
Hyundai Ioniq EV LTD ( #1694 )
...
* add ioniq
* bump panda
* test route
* bump pnada
old-commit-hash: 224672705c
5 years ago
Adeeb
1cba78d535
Add hyundai legacy safety mode ( #1693 )
...
old-commit-hash: 437b974505
5 years ago
Willem Melching
c2d94f260f
Update Sonata stiffnes
...
old-commit-hash: 3061aea9f4
5 years ago
Willem Melching
ba3dcb56ab
Add Palisade fw versions
...
old-commit-hash: 15faf17914
5 years ago
Willem Melching
9779b2cd8f
Big batch of FW versions ( #1682 )
...
* wip big batch of fw versions
* Add the rest
* And two more
old-commit-hash: 66ae0854b4
5 years ago
xx979xx
4aa1d21bde
fix auto resume logic ( #1657 )
...
old-commit-hash: c8377131dc
5 years ago
Adeeb
9027018368
Update Flake8 config ( #1624 )
...
* update flake8 checks
* add E502
* no whitespace warnings
* fix violations
* no W391
Co-authored-by: Jason Young <jason@comma.ai>
old-commit-hash: 367155168a
5 years ago
Willem Melching
a56e2b01f8
Make pylint more strict ( #1626 )
...
* make pylint more strict
* cleanup in progress
* done cleaning up
* no opendbc
old-commit-hash: 843a64c72f
5 years ago
Adeeb Shihadeh
9823f1164c
enable flake8 E303: too many blank lines
...
old-commit-hash: f3dcf861c7
5 years ago
Adeeb Shihadeh
68a3061c9d
enable E261 in flake8: two spaces before inline comment
...
old-commit-hash: 27754a277c
5 years ago
Adeeb Shihadeh
be0b43f339
enable flake8 E231: missing whitespace after comma
...
old-commit-hash: efd5dffb1e
5 years ago
Adeeb
5e857427ba
Enable more flake8 checks ( #1602 )
...
* enable some more flake8 checks
* some more quick ones
* bump opendbc
* e401
* e711 e712
* e115 e116
* e222
* e301
* remove that
* e129
* e701 e702
* e125 e131
* e227
* e306
* e262
* W503
* e713
* e704
* e731
* bump opendbc
* fix some e722
old-commit-hash: d9bf9f0a40
5 years ago
Adeeb
f4ef9ae00a
Remove incomplete Hyundai Ioniq port ( #1570 )
...
old-commit-hash: c78602e8cc
5 years ago
Tunder (Chris in RL)
bcb52c06b9
add missing 2020 stinger value ( #1565 )
...
1371: 8 (not always present on startup, causes intermittent dashcam mode)
old-commit-hash: a63814866b
5 years ago
Alice Knag
bf066b2601
add support for Sonata 2019 ( #1538 )
...
* add sonata interface
update values.py
update values.py
* change sonata_1 to sonata_2019
* add sonata 2019 and forte 2019 to README
prettier fucked me up pretty hard at first
sdfsd
* update README.md
* mock test
old-commit-hash: fde1a5e9af
5 years ago
openpilot laptop
bd40e9a14b
Add single fw requests for hyundai ECUs not supporting multi requests
...
old-commit-hash: b8cc31f888
5 years ago
Willem Melching
0bfec1061a
Only send FW query requests for the right brand ( #1546 )
...
* only send requests for the right brand
* this works on sonata
Co-authored-by: openpilot laptop <laptop@comma.ai>
old-commit-hash: 1162041ea6
5 years ago
TK211X
7abddc5c90
Add 2016 Optima Print ( #1510 )
...
* Add 2016 Optima Print
* Update values.py
old-commit-hash: b62ce27483
5 years ago
Willem Melching
88a385e9c9
Hyundai fw query ( #1540 )
...
* hyundai fw query
* Change query
* this works
* That is not engine
* hyundai fw query
* Change query
* this works
* That is not engine
* Skip FW query in test_car_models
* Those routes don't fingerprint properly after speedup
* only send toyota queries to subaddresses
Co-authored-by: openpilot laptop <laptop@comma.ai>
old-commit-hash: bb8bbdd9ee
5 years ago
Adeeb
48340cc8cb
Alerts + Events refactor ( #1466 )
...
old-commit-hash: d976233f69
5 years ago
xps-genesis
45bb947116
Split G80 from Hyundai Genesis ( #1502 )
...
Previous commit moved G80 from G90 grouping to Hyundai Genesis grouping.
Bug found as minSteerSpeed is 0 for G80 but 60 for Hyundai Genesis.
Taking @pd0wm recommendation and ungrouping G80 to its own.
old-commit-hash: 2c39133c09
5 years ago
xps-genesis
3aaffd669c
CAR.GENESIS_G80 has incorrect parameters ( #1499 )
...
Hyundai Genesis 2015-2016 is similar to Genesis G80. The Genesis G90 is the larger vehicle. These are grouped wrongly.
old-commit-hash: 38cdc5777f
5 years ago
Willem Melching
c77e9b1f59
Fix counter in HKG clu11 message ( #1484 )
...
* fix counter in clu11 message
* update ref
old-commit-hash: 27ffa29f6c
5 years ago
George Hotz
6fbcde48e5
Using lgtm.com and fixing found alerts ( #1452 )
...
* lgtm in readme, and mac nui fixes
* call super inits in radars
* unused imports, dup lines
* more radars, more unused imports
* pass CP into RadarInterfaceBase
* more fixups
* unused imports
* delete unused lines
* ugh, new unused import
Co-authored-by: George Hotz <geohot@gmail.com>
old-commit-hash: 1295cfe06c
5 years ago
Adeeb
614adb569e
Add steerWarning and steerError to carState ( #1444 )
...
* Add steerWarning and steerError to carState
* fix gm and hyundai
* update refs
old-commit-hash: 337529d5cb
5 years ago